Comprehensive Service Overview

In South Strafford, roofing work typically starts with thorough inspections that identify issues like hidden leaks or storm damage quickly, often using photos to document findings clearly. Homeowners appreciate targeted repairs that address the root cause, preventing water intrusion without unnecessary full replacements.

Regional conditions shape the approach: heavy snow demands proper ventilation and flashing to avoid ice buildup, while wind events call for secure shingle fastening. Common materials include asphalt shingles for cost-effective coverage on homes, metal panels for durability on barns and sheds, and specialized systems for any flat commercial roofs.

Replacements here emphasize long-term performance, incorporating ice-and-water shields in valleys and proper attic venting suited to our cold climate. Property protection during work—like drop cloths and site cleanup—is standard to respect our rural settings. Documentation from assessments can aid in understanding insurance options, though specifics vary.

For businesses, maintenance schedules account for exposure near roads or fields, focusing on preventing downtime from weather wear. Overall, the local market prioritizes straightforward options, clear communication, and solutions matched to Vermont's demands—no surprises, just solid protection.

Regional Characteristics

South Strafford sits in Vermont's Orange County, characterized by rolling hills, dense forests, and a mix of older farmhouses from the 1800s alongside more modern builds. The climate brings intense winters with 80+ inches of annual snow, ice dams from freeze-thaw, and summer storms. Housing is low-density, rural, with steep roof pitches common to handle snow loads. Infrastructure includes winding roads that can complicate access during bad weather.

Common Issues

Residents often deal with ice dams causing interior leaks, shingle wear from wind and tree debris, granule loss on asphalt roofs accelerated by harsh sun and snow, and ventilation problems leading to attic moisture. Steep terrain means runoff issues, and older structures may have outdated flashing prone to failure.
